Tar roof replacement services involve removing an existing asphalt or composite roof and installing a new roofing system on a property. This process typically includes assessing the current roof’s condition, removing damaged or aged materials, and installing new roofing components that meet the specific needs of the property. The service ensures that the roof provides reliable protection against weather elements, maintains structural integrity, and enhances the overall appearance of the building. Professionals handling tar roof replacement use specialized techniques and quality materials to ensure a durable and long-lasting result.

Replacing a tar roof can help resolve several common issues such as leaks, extensive wear, blistering, cracking, or deterioration caused by prolonged exposure to the elements. Over time, tar roofs may develop vulnerabilities that compromise their waterproofing capabilities, leading to water intrusion and potential damage to the interior. A complete roof replacement addresses these problems by installing a new, resilient surface that can better withstand weather conditions and reduce the likelihood of future repairs. This service is often sought after by property owners looking to restore or improve the safety and functionality of their roofs.

The need for tar roof replacement services is frequently seen in commercial properties, multi-family housing, and older residential buildings. Commercial structures with flat roofs, such as warehouses, retail stores, and office buildings, often utilize tar roofing systems due to their affordability and ease of installation. Additionally, some residential properties with flat or low-slope roofs may also require this service, especially if their original tar roofing has reached the end of its lifespan or sustained significant damage. Cost Range - The typical cost for a tar roof replacement varies between $5,000 and $12,000, depending on the size and complexity of the project. For example, a standard residential roof in Mount Holly, NJ, might fall within this range. Larger or more intricate roofs can push costs higher.

Material Expenses - Material costs for tar roof replacement generally account for 40-60% of the total project price. Basic asphalt materials may start around $2.50 per square foot, while premium options could be $5 or more per square foot.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.

Labor Costs - Labor charges for replacing a tar roof typically range from $3,000 to $7,000, influenced by roof size and accessibility. Residential projects in Mount Holly often fall within this range, with more complex roofs incurring additional labor fees. Labor costs are usually included in the overall estimate provided by local service providers.

Additional Fees - Extra expenses such as roof removal, disposal, or repairs may add $1,000 to $3,000 to the total cost. These fees depend on the existing roof condition and any unforeseen issues encountered during replacement. Contact local pros to receive an accurate, personalized estimate for specific projects.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How often should a tar roof be replaced? The lifespan of a tar roof typically ranges from 15 to 20 years, but replacement depends on factors such as weather, maintenance, and roof condition. Contact local roofing contractors to assess the roof's current state and determine if replacement is needed.

What are signs that a tar roof needs replacement? Signs include persistent leaks, extensive cracking, blistering, or significant granule loss. A professional inspection can help identify if replacement is the best course of action.

What factors influence the cost of tar roof replacement? Costs are affected by roof size, complexity, removal of the existing roof, and local labor rates. Consulting with local service providers can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.

Can a tar roof be repaired instead of replaced? Minor issues such as small leaks or localized damage may be repairable, but extensive damage often requires full replacement. A roofing professional can evaluate whether repairs are sufficient.

How long does a tar roof replacement typically take? The duration varies depending on the size and complexity of the roof, but most replacements can be completed within a few days. Local contractors can provide a timeline based on the project scope.
